:dateline:The second protest march for the release of Sikh political prisoners who have completed their sentences was held yesterday in Bathinda. �Hundreds of Sikhs, along with a number of Panthik organization jointly carried out the march. �
Baba Baljit Singh Daduwal and Gurdeep Singh Bathinda led the march to the Deputy Commissioner’s office.
March�was stopped midway however; when the police intervened and only allowed 15 members of the Sangharsh Committee to proceed forward. �At the Deputy Commissioner’s office, police further tried to interfere and stated that only 5 persons were allowed to submit the memorandum.
Sikh protesters however refused to comply with the police and tore the memorandum in front of the DC’s office.
A number of protest marches have been held in favour of Bapu Surat Singh Khalsa since his illegal arrest last month.
